In freshman chemistry, we address titration in this way. A titration is a method where an answer of acknowledged focus is applied to ascertain the focus of an mysterious Resolution. Typically, the titrant (the regarded Remedy) is included from a buret to some acknowledged quantity in the analyte (the not known Answer) right until the response is full.

The whole process of titration entails the planning of the titrant/titrator, which is an ordinary solution whose quantity and concentration are predetermined. This titrant is then designed to respond Along with the analyte until eventually some endpoint or equivalence level is attained; at that stage, the concentration with the analyte is often determined by measuring the quantity of titrant consumed.
Utilization of litmus would present a shade transform that commences just after introducing 7–8 mL of titrant and ends just ahead of the equivalence level. Phenolphthalein, On the flip side, displays a shade improve interval that nicely brackets the abrupt adjust in pH happening in the titration's equivalence stage. A pointy colour change from colorless to pink will be noticed inside of a very compact volume interval around the equivalence place.

Ahead of the 1st equivalence level the pH is managed by a buffer of H2A and HA–. An HA–/A2– buffer controls the pH in between The 2 equivalence factors. Following the 2nd equivalence level the pH demonstrates the concentration of excessive NaOH.
